你查询的IP:[159.226.114.130]  地理位置:中国–北京–北京科技网

最新查询123.96.41.2 117.44.19.230 116.116.100.4 221.12.112.0 116.244.46.148 222.64.237.9 123.4.78.12 116.56.152.214 121.51.106.63 159.226.114.130 118.102.16.125 125.216.239.187 122.240.14.170 117.75.8.63 125.98.135.253 203.191.16.93 116.196.144.91 61.4.176.2 124.14.41.153 118.228.164.150 210.56.192.246 124.31.221.93 118.88.32.180 202.38.88.23 122.98.64.132 59.107.241.48 121.56.9.109 118.72.223.128 120.136.128.181 122.156.161.96 219.242.118.91